History and Evolution of the Venue Opened in 1924, Folsom Field has undergone numerous renovations and expansions to become the modern facility it is today.
Key Facts at a Glance Official Name Folsom Field Full Address 1111 Folsom Field Boulevard, Boulder, CO 80309 Primary Tenant University of Colorado Buffaloes (NCAA) Capacity Approximately 51,000. Located in the heart of Boulder, Colorado, this stadium is far more than just a venue; it is a landmark deeply embedded in the fabric of the local community and the history of college football.
